BMMI is a diversified retail and distribution, hospitality, and contract services and supply group providing end-to-end supply chain solutions, integrated facility management, logistics, and procurement services. Operating across 9 countries in the Middle East and Africa, BMMI has more than 30 clients across 50 plus sites/projects.

LafargeHolcim is a global leader in building materials and employs 75, 000 staff across 80 countries. Worked in cement division that packaged, sold, and delivered 350, 000 metric tons of cement annually.
